Good morning all,

I am unable to copy-past (ctrl+C/X/V/) in SAS Studio. Others seem to have the same unresolved issue. Is this an OnDemand Academic limitation? We just want to know. Please advice.

Good morning Samantha, 

The copy-paste is internal within SAS Studio.

I just tested copy-paste in my personal computer and it worked. The issue I am having at work must be due to internal company restrictions. Might be helpful for others to know this issue is not due to SAS Studio. Merry Christmas to you all.
